Vacuum Cleaning

Vacuuming is the preferred method to clean the Pre-
Filter and Collection Cells. It is recommended that
the Pre-Filter and the Collection Cells be vacuumed
outside the home to ensure particles on the filters are
not reintroduced into the air. Persons highly sensitive
to the collected particles should wear appropriate res-
piratory protection while cleaning.

Pre-Filter

It is time to clean the Pre-Filter when the red "Pre-
Filter" light is illuminated.
The Air Cleaner is factory set to notify the homeowner
to clean the Pre-Filter every two months [10 weeks]
of actual run time of the Air Cleaner. This notification
can be changed by the installer/homeowner to 1 month
[5 weeks] or 3 months [15 weeks] depending on the
AC - A 22
conditions in the home (pets, smokers, etc.). Please
see "Set-Up Mode" (page A16) to change the factory
settings.
Step 1
Using a vacuum hose, vacuum in even strokes across
the entire Pre-Filter. Vacuum using even strokes in
one direction, then repeat the process using even
strokes in the opposite direction as demonstrated in
Figure 13 below.
Note: Do NOT replace the plastic Pre-Filter with a
metal type Pre-Filter. A metal Pre-Filter will cause re-
duction in efficiency and potential failure of the elec-
tronics in the Air Cleaner.

Collection Cells

The clean/dirty LED light bar indicator will illuminate
as the system cleans the air. The LED lights will
progress from green to yellow and then to red. When
the last red indicator is flashing, it is time to clean the
Collection Cells (see Figure 12). The Air Cleaner is
factory set to notify the homeowner to clean the Col-
lection Cells every six months [31 weeks] of actual
run time of the Air Cleaner. This notification can be
changed by the installer/homeowner to 2 months, 4
months, 6 months, or 9 months [10, 20, 31, or 46
weeks] depending on the conditions in the home (pets,
smokers, etc.). Please see "Set-Up Mode" (page A16)
to change the factory settings.
